Had a difficult weekend (as usual) with my Cooper T59 in the Formula Junior race. As Iain said above, I was busy Friday night trying to get the clutch to declutch, and of course Iain, the nicest guy in the paddock, jumped in to help, in particular when it came to getting the gearbox back into the car. (I think he is 2 years my junior so his back should be better than mine…)
Anyhow, the Friday night fix did not fix it. Still no clutch so I had to sit out the qualification and start from dead last in race 1. Then the engine would not pull below 8000 rpm without a lot of feathering of the accelerator, but the remaining 1000 rpm up to my red-line was nice. Guess I only managed to pass two cars.
Changed the jetting for race 2 in the hope that it might be getting too much fuel, but it proved to be to no avail, so I got off the grid in last position, or so, again. Then with one lap to go, the silencer fell off and the car took off like a rocket. At the same time, Iain came up to lap me so I let him by but then, on the uphill straight to the bus stop chicane, I had to lift off in order not to run into him. I was content with just showing him that I had more power than he had in the Elva. Glad the silencer fell off, otherwise I would have still been puzzled. My last lap was a full 8 seconds quicker than my other laps...
By the way, Mike Gregory in the De Tomaso Isis made the mother of all jump starts in race 2. To me it looked as if he left when they started the sequence with the lamps, but he said he could not understand why everybody else was sitting there waiting…
I hope that the injuries to Jim's back are not too serious. He somehow tangled with Marty Bullock and then Went nose first into the concrete wall, but the car did not look heavily damaged.
